APPLICATION FOR IMLS CARES GRANT:  Our wonderful Selection Committee Chair,
Rebecca Gabert, identified that ODLC might be eligible for an IMLS Cares
Grant, and she is spearheading the effort to submit the application by the
deadline of 6/12/2020.  We are asking for $150,000 to add a robust
collection of Spanish-language materials to our collection, in fiction and
nonfiction, for all ages.  If we are able to get this grant we'll be able to
have the percentage of Spanish-language materials closely match the
percentage of Spanish speakers in the counties we serve.   OLA's Public
Library Division has generously offered to be our fiscal agent for this
grant - thank you, PLD!
